Delivery Team Apprentice

We are seeking a proactive and detail-oriented intern to join our Delivery Team. This role provides operational and coordination support to ensure smooth delivery processes. The intern will assist with monitoring timekeeping compliance, tracking KPIs, supporting meetings, and managing follow-ups on key action items. Additionally, the intern will contribute to internal processes related to hiring exceptions.


Key Responsibilities

  • Attendance & Compliance:
    Monitor attendance trackers and follow up with Engagement Managers to ensure timely upload of hours in PON.

  • Performance Analysis:
    Calculate and report KPIs for the area, including:

    • OTACE compliance
    • ARVE
    • Timesheet completion rates
  • Meeting Support:
    Attend key meetings (e.g., EMR sessions, forecast reviews) to capture action items and track them through completion.

  • Operational Backup:
    Act as backup for Delivery Head during vacations or overlapping meetings.

  • Contract Management:
    Assist with sending and tracking iSOWs (Statements of Work), ensuring timely follow-up and completion.

  • Hiring Exceptions Support:
    Help prepare Business Cases (BC) for hiring exceptions (e.g., candidates above salary band), as needed.


Qualifications

  • Academic background in Project Management, Business Administration, or Data Management.
  • Ideally available for a 1-year internship; otherwise, must be highly proactive and quick to learn.
  • Strong organizational and analytical skills.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Excel and basic data analysis.
  • Ability to manage multiple tasks and prioritize effectively.
  • Good communication skills and attention to detail.
